Cher turns attention to mall gorilla after freeing ‘world’s loneliest elephant’ – The Guardian
Singer calls for release of Bua Noi, who has spent almost all her life at zoo in Bangkok shopping centre

After freeing the worlds loneliest elephant from a life of misery in a Pakistani zoo, the singer Cher has turned her attention to the plight of another animal: a gorilla who has spent the last three decades at the top of a Bangkok shopping mall.
Bua Noi was brought to Thailand in 1988, and has spent almost all her life in an enclosure at Pata zoo, a private zoo that has long been criticised by animal welfare campaigners.
